Transaction 35ca6650915a4f1461edae7ac6344094856816cddabbc2fa7ec27c09a0d01087

1 Input
2 Outputs
  • 35ca6650915a4f1461edae7ac6344094856816cddabbc2fa7ec27c09a0d01087:0
  • value  25704000
    address  14KEiwafEA2LWeqwPzaJkW3FjNVnBqEZ6u
  • 35ca6650915a4f1461edae7ac6344094856816cddabbc2fa7ec27c09a0d01087:1
  • value  255667003
    address  1PX8aEffV7DvcwvUQm5TcLDn9F2mDVmxTx